How much fruit punk will each kid get if 4 kids share 6/7 of a gallon of fruit punch? Show your work. Which answer is correct?
Assoli18 [71]
Divide the 6/7  of a gallon by 4

(6/7) ÷ 4
flip and multiply
(6/7) × (1/4) = 6/28
simplify
6/28 = 3/14 gallon for each kid
